Занести линк в поле при помощи Dxl

  • Автор темы wowa
  • Дата начала
W

wowa

Добрый день.

Получаю письмо, в письме в некотором месте есть линк, допустим
Код:
http://blablabla/.......975?EditDocument

Я его вырезаю из письма при помощи DXL, получается:
Код:
<run><font name='monospace'/>http://blablabla/.......975?EditDocument</run>

Мне нужно засунуть это в RTF нужного документа, вообщем чтобы была эта ссылка.

Поле: OPP_Link
Перевел новый документ в DXL и нашел это поле:

Код:
<item name='OPP_Link'><textlist><text/></textlist></item>

Теперь засовываю туда линк:
Код:
<item name='OPP_Link'><textlist><text><run><font name='monospace'/>http://blablabla/.......975?EditDocument</run></text></textlist></item>

Но выскакивает ошибка: DXL importer operation failed:

Если я засуну в поле так:
Код:
<item name='OPP_Link'><textlist><text>http://blablabla/.......975?EditDocument</text></textlist></item>
то ошибки нет, но значение в поле имеется , но не ссылкой.
Как быть? Может я пошел не тем методом? В DXL перехожу из-за аттачей и др....
 
H

hosm

Поле OPP_Link вроде как тут не рт-поле, а просто текстовое мультизначное (<textlist><text>)?
для рт-поля должно быть <richtext>...

Добавлено: попробуйте нормальный тестовый нотес-документ со ссылкой в рт-поле экспортнуть, посмотрите, как там правильно описать ссылку в рт-поле. Потом поменяйте в нем текст ссылки и проверьте-так работает импорт?
 
Мы в соцсетях:

Обучение наступательной кибербезопасности в игровой форме. Начать игру!